John Bonee’s pursuit of the best results for his clients and his strong loyalty to them, has enabled him the privilege of being retained for some unusual quests on his clients’ behalf. For example, he represented the administrators of an estate wherein the decedent had purchased an unauthenticated work of art for $3 at a tag sale which was later stolen from the estate and then demonstrated to be by a famous artist. He and his firm brought suit for recovery which led to extensive litigation and ultimately a mediated settlement of a seven figure amount to the estate. In addition, ancillary claims, tax issues, and administrative accountings had to be tackled. Attorney Bonee handles complex civil and probate litigation cases, including matters related to personal injury law, estate planning and administration, will contests, family law, administrative appeals, and municipal, zoning and planning issues. He is admitted to practice before state and federal courts in Connecticut, the U.S. Court of Appeals for the Second Circuit and the U.S. Supreme Court.
He is a graduate of the Loomis Chaffee School, Trinity College (B.A. History), and Suffolk University Law School (J.D.); additional work/study: Makerere University, Kampala, Uganda and The Hague Academy of International Law.
